Best Practices of On Demand Food Delivery App Development

At present, we can see an abundance of food delivery app development on the market. They’ve become a huge component of the restaurant business. Large players such as Uber Eats and Zomato can be found everywhere. What exactly do they offer? What are they doing? In this blog, we’ll reveal everything we know about them.

Why is it important to create an app for food delivery?

Food delivery apps make up an important aspect of the restaurant industry. This is among the reasons why a lot of established establishments have apps of their own however, it’s also the case that some of them do not know how to utilize these apps properly.

Many prefer to order food via an app instead of calling or going to websites as it’s easier for them and it saves time for everyone who is involved in this procedure. If you’re planning to develop an app that delivers food on iOS or Android device there are some factors to think about before making the final decision.

  • The rise of major companies like GrubHub, Uber Eats, and Zomato has also helped boost the expansion. Food delivery apps have improved over time and are now able to offer features such as keeping track of your orders as well as special deals and discounts.
  • Over 90 percent of Americans are using their smartphones every day by Pew Research Center while almost half of them check the phone within 15 minutes of getting up!

With this type of pattern of usage is no wonder several food-related businesses have joined the trend!

Stories of Success in Food Delivery Services App Development Services

Development services for food delivery apps are popular however, you should consider whether your app will generate revenue.

The development of software in an agile manner is essential to creating a profitable and user-friendly food delivery application with a focus on collaboration, flexibility, and constant improvement.

To comprehend why delivery services such as Swiggy as well as UberEats are getting more and more popular, we should first take a look at these data.

  • It is valued to be around $108 billion and is approximately one percent of the global food market, and 4 percent of all food sold at markets and restaurants across the globe.
  • According to experts from the industry according to experts, the market is predicted to reach $300 billion in 2030.

Although, with the concept and concept being simple creating an app that can deliver food will not be simple. It is crucial to examine its diverse ways of doing business before putting together an application.

  • Single-vendor models let users place orders for food directly through their particular online food delivery app.
  • A single vendor that has many stores comes with a multi-store food delivery application that lets users effortlessly order food and pay using several payment platforms that are integrated.
  • Multi-vendor provides users with the convenience of ordering food online and a delivery experience that includes multiple vendors all on one platform. For instance, Zomato, UberEats, Swiggy, and many more.

Essential Features for a Food Delivery App

Think about the features you would like to include in your app for food delivery while looking into the best way to create one. When you’ve decided on these options, you will be able to ensure that your app is different from the other apps on the competitors.

  • The registration process in apps is a method to aid users in setting up an account with the app. To get the most out of the app’s features and capabilities users must select the appropriate profile when creating an account on an app for restaurant delivery.
  • A search feature A search tool can assist users in finding the best restaurant, thereby saving time, and also preventing them from being hungry.
  • A basic checklist: It is used to make orders that will help your application stand out from other apps. It is possible to provide an extensive list of restaurants according to various aspects, such as reviews and menu options. 
  • Secure payment: You can pay for purchases using a credit card or debit card as well as cash-on-delivery (COD) and cash. It is by far the most effective and secure method of cash collection.
  • Offers, discounts, and deals These can draw customers to sign up for your food delivery service as well as entice customers to use your website.

When you’re offering an app for food delivery it is crucial to think about the technology stack you’ll employ. Finding the right location for your app which will allow you to reach your goals is essential. It is true that each person has their favorite food and is likely to use your app, but restaurants as well as other businesses need to think about the user experience before creating an app that is suitable for their needs.

Experimented and tested the Food Delivery Process for Application Development

  • Step 1: Examine the needs of your industry and market trends
  • Second step: Determine your requirements and the target audience based on budget, location, and other features
  • Step 3: Create an outline of features for the basics, intermediate and advanced options, based on specifications and budget.
  • Step 4: Select which technology you want to utilize. Different technology stacks have various benefits and features. Based on this you can have your food apps developed.
  • Step 5: Select a model for food delivery that fits your company the most.
  • Step 6: Design an app using the above-definite steps.

What’s the Cost of Developing an app for food delivery?

It is possible to ask what it would cost to create an app for food delivery after having all the information you need to be aware of.

A typical restaurant could be able to spend anywhere from $12,000 to $25,000 for its online ordering application, and it is part of an app for food delivery on demand. 


It’s a fact that we’re speaking about food, isn’t it? It’s an extremely competitive field and is an expanding market. If you’ve got an idea and you want to develop an app that is mobile-friendly to help your business succeed you should consider it.

However, before jumping into creating a custom mobile app for food delivery think about why people would want to download your application. What is the USP that sets it above other apps available on the market?

Our experienced app development team can assist you with all of the above-mentioned solutions for your demand-based food delivery application. We create innovative software solutions specifically tailored to your requirements. We are a reputable food delivery app development company that delivers top-quality coding, design, and performance.

Related articles



Please enter your comment!
Please enter your name here

Share article


Latest articles


Subscribe to stay updated.